
Java集合框架
绝地反击T
世界那么大,我想去看看。
展开
-
转:40个Java集合面试问题和答案
Java集合框架为Java编程语言的基础,也是Java面试中很重要的一个知识点。这里,我列出了一些关于Java集合的重要问题和答案。 1.Java集合框架是什么?说出一些集合框架的优点? 每种编程语言中都有集合,最初的Java版本包含几种集合类:Vector、Stack、HashTable和Array。随着集合的广泛使用,Java1.2提出了囊括所有集合接口、实现和算法的集合框架。在保转载 2015-05-14 08:38:18 · 1195 阅读 · 0 评论 -
Java之集合总结
1:集合(自己补齐) Collection(单列集合) List(有序,可重复) ArrayList 底层数据结构是数组,查询快,增删慢 线程不安全,效率高 Vector 底层数据结构是数组,查询快,增删慢转载 2015-05-01 21:52:13 · 560 阅读 · 0 评论 -
Map集合的两种取出方式(keySet、entrySet)
/* * map集合的两种 取出方式:(map没有迭代器方法) * 1、Set keySet:将map中的所有的键存入到Set集合,因为Set具备 迭代器。 * 所以可以迭代方式取出所有的键,再根据get方法,获取每一个键对应的值。 * Map集合的取出原理:将map集合转成set集合,再通过迭代器取出 * 2、Set> entr原创 2015-04-06 21:34:16 · 3742 阅读 · 0 评论 -
集合中迭代器的2中方式
数据多了用对象存,对象多了用集合存。集合(容器)只存储对象(可以是多种对象),有多种容器,这些容器对数据的存储方式不同,这种存储方式称之为:数据结构集合(容器)中存储的都是对象的引用而不是对象实体迭代器:集合的取出元素的方式//迭代器 Iterator it = al.iterator();//获取迭代器,用于取出数据 while原创 2015-04-05 15:18:11 · 595 阅读 · 0 评论 -
Eclipse里面的快捷键小记
在我们写get set方法时,经常性的要右击选择。。。或者菜单栏选择Source然后怎么怎么的,比较麻烦,也比较慢,那么我们可以通过快捷方式迅速生成get set方法:按下Shift+Alt+S即可弹出Source,然后如何你要原创 2015-04-04 10:50:52 · 700 阅读 · 0 评论 -
Java集合框架-Map-01天
/* * Map集合,该集合存储键值对。一对一对往里存。而且要保证键的唯一性 * 1,添加 * put(K key,V value) * putAll(Map m) * 2,删除 * clear() * remove(Object key) * 3,判断 * containsValue(Object value) * containsValue(Obje原创 2015-03-17 22:31:37 · 679 阅读 · 0 评论